Llanigraham, with this radio unit the Smart Link will be included, do you, or anyone else, know what it does and if it proves useful?

Google Apple car play or Android auto according to what phone you have and you'll see what it does. Basically allows you to control the phone from the head unit. I find the voice control really handy. You can send texts listen to podcasts use Google maps all by voice (or touch). V good.
